1. 聰明的;聰穎的;智商高的 Someone who is clever is intelligent and able to understand things easily or plan things well.
e.g. He's a very clever man... 他非常聰明。 e.g. My sister was always a lot cleverer than I was... 我妹妹向來(lái)比我聰明許多。
cleverly She would cleverly pick up on what I said. 她會(huì )非常聰慧地領(lǐng)悟我所說(shuō)的話(huà)。cleverness Her cleverness seems to get in the way of her emotions. 她好像聰明有余,激情不足。
2. (觀(guān)點(diǎn)、書(shū)、發(fā)明)巧妙的,絕妙的 A clever idea, book, or invention is extremely effective and shows the skill of the people involved.

e.g. ...a clever and gripping novel. 構思巧妙、扣人心弦的小說(shuō) e.g. A colleague of mine in Milan devised the following very clever little experiment. 我在米蘭的一個(gè)同事設計了下面這個(gè)非常巧妙的小實(shí)驗。
cleverly ...a cleverly designed swimsuit. 設計新穎獨特的女式泳衣
3. 聰明過(guò)頭的;過(guò)分聰明的 If someone is too clever by half, they are very clever and they show their cleverness in a way that annoys other people.
e.g. His many admirers describe him as clever: his enemies as too clever by half. 崇拜他的人很多說(shuō)他聰明;恨他的人則說(shuō)他聰明過(guò)了頭。
